Eligible households may receive up to one-month of rental assistance.
Limited resources available to provide one month (30 Day period) utility bill assistance.
Limited funds available for eligible households to receive a one-time emergency rental or utility assistance.
SHFA will issue rent or utility assistance payments directly to the landlord or utility company. Once your application is approved and SHFA has received all necessary Landlord Forms, SHFA will issue payment via check within 3 business days. Program recipients are encouraged to contact the property owner or property manager once they are notified that their application is approved; this may help encourage landlords to return necessary forms in a timely manner. Payment cannot be issued without the landlord verification form and all other supporting documentations.

- Proof of identification
- Intake form completed by head of household
- Copy of past due or current bill
Past Due - SHFA can only pay a verified one-month (or 30-day period) billed portion.
Current Bill - Payment cannot be made more than 10 calendar days prior to the utility bill due date.
If approved, SHFA will contact the service provider listed on the Release Of Information form to verify outstanding balance before SHFA can issue any payment.
- One month of past due balance of rent or mortgage
- One month of current balance of rent or mortgage
- Photo Identification
- Intake form completed by head of household
- Landlord letter or rent verification form (dated and signed by landlord)
If approved, SHFA will contact the property owner or property manager listed on the Release of Information form to collect the (i) Landlord Verification Form (ii) Landlord W-9 form.
